Story summary
- Wind gusts over 60 mph forced a ground stop at Harry Reid International Airport and cut visibility to six miles.
- Airport spokesperson Andre Walls said flights will resume once winds subside.
- High winds paused the Circuit Grounds and BassPod stages at the Electric Daisy Carnival in Las Vegas.
- Forecaster Sam Meltzer warned that winds will increase Sunday and that a Red Flag Warning urged fire officials to ban burning.
